Commit Graph

  • 06aa945dc0
    Support "Find my phone" functionality in PineTime. Vyacheslav Chigrin 2024-05-01 17:08:52 +0300
  • 533ce0441f Garmin: encode unknown weather codes as invalid Daniele Gobbetti 2024-05-01 16:51:56 +0200
  • 2d32822ff8
    [Huawei] Add Huawei Watch Fit 2 gadget Damien 'Psolyca' Gaignon 2024-05-01 09:08:13 +0200
  • 772ec05049 Update changelog José Rebelo 2024-04-30 20:57:40 +0100
  • 18e08d13da Fix tests and linter José Rebelo 2024-04-30 19:33:27 +0100
  • 1c2c1f710e [Huawei] Add support for workout calories and cycling power Martin.JM 2024-04-30 21:08:23 +0200
  • 013ffe5559 Format pace as mm:ss José Rebelo 2024-04-29 19:50:57 +0100
  • 586d792cc9 Initial support for Garmin Instinct Solar meskio 2024-04-25 10:00:48 +0200
  • b78bc30a53 Garmin: Improve fit parsing José Rebelo 2024-04-28 23:54:21 +0100
  • d44fd4ab61 Garmin: add coordinator for Instinct 2 Solar Tactical Daniele Gobbetti 2024-04-26 08:22:39 +0200
  • e061eecde4 Garmin: Send location to watch José Rebelo 2024-04-25 17:11:49 +0100
  • 8840727228 Garmin: calendar integration improvements Daniele Gobbetti 2024-04-25 14:59:08 +0200
  • b9bb9f2023 Garmin: Initial support of Instinct 2 Solar a0z 2024-04-24 21:25:27 +0200
  • 6759881247 Garmin: fix notification crashes and handle SMS correctly Daniele Gobbetti 2024-04-25 11:18:51 +0200
  • 06287ea081 Garmin: Auto-detect canned messages support José Rebelo 2024-04-24 19:49:33 +0100
  • fc3d4102f3 Garmin: Fix reply to sms José Rebelo 2024-04-23 23:49:25 +0100
  • 278c2d4c12 Garmin: Add setting to disable notifications José Rebelo 2024-04-23 23:40:34 +0100
  • 44aea4e0a8 Garmin Venu 3: Enable canned replies José Rebelo 2024-04-23 23:18:52 +0100
  • 1d3f2cc848 Garmin: use developer device setting for keeping data on device Daniele Gobbetti 2024-04-24 10:11:23 +0200
  • d3c7df9688 Garmin: Map all known files types José Rebelo 2024-04-21 20:13:07 +0100
  • 1e751c16fc Garmin: Add support for http weather requests José Rebelo 2024-04-22 21:02:06 +0100
  • 10474bb568 Garmin: Rename LocalMessage to PredefinedLocalMessage and clarify its usage Daniele Gobbetti 2024-04-23 16:39:59 +0200
  • a4a631816f Initial support for Garmin Vivoactive 4S kuhy 2024-04-22 17:39:19 +0200
  • e8eb1a906a Garmin: Add support for custom replies (notifications and calls) Daniele Gobbetti 2024-04-23 16:07:32 +0200
  • 00dddca911 Initial support for Garmin Vivoactive 5 myxor 2024-04-20 21:12:25 +0200
  • eb49523524 Garmin: Add support for replying to notifications Daniele Gobbetti 2024-04-20 16:35:09 +0200
  • 13d189b42a Garmin: Add FileDownloadedDeviceEvent and (disabled) file deletion Daniele Gobbetti 2024-04-19 17:07:27 +0200
  • 84ff24253d Garmin: Add DST/Timezone support Daniele Gobbetti 2024-04-19 16:45:58 +0200
  • 91b8a00954 Add Garmin Forerunner 245 hrdl 2024-04-12 17:52:45 +0000
  • b25331e35f Garmin: Support file archival (deletion) on watch Daniele Gobbetti 2024-04-18 17:26:40 +0200
  • aeb0b9b885 Garmin: Fetch activity on demand José Rebelo 2024-04-15 20:59:53 +0200
  • 62483614a9 Garmin: Fix proguard rules for release builds José Rebelo 2024-04-15 22:14:05 +0100
  • 6220a688d2 Garmin: Allow high MTU José Rebelo 2024-04-15 19:55:34 +0100
  • f1930a5ac6 Garmin protocol: Simplify FILE_TYPE José Rebelo 2024-04-13 19:30:03 +0100
  • c2670c0f70 Garmin protocol: Fix linter warnings José Rebelo 2024-04-13 19:29:41 +0100
  • 8837832903 Garmin protocol: Introduce GarminCoordinator José Rebelo 2024-04-13 19:25:24 +0100
  • 453c9b74d1 Garmin protocol: fix crash when stopping find phone José Rebelo 2024-04-13 14:35:19 +0100
  • c2ec3120d3 Garmin protocol: basic file transfer and notification handling Daniele Gobbetti 2024-04-12 18:14:18 +0200
  • 0392ed27e3 Garmin protocol: enable media volume control from watch Daniele Gobbetti 2024-04-08 12:59:37 +0200
  • f13bc320ee Garmin protocol: store max packet size from DeviceInformationMessage Daniele Gobbetti 2024-04-07 19:50:18 +0200
  • 4fd9de2bab Garmin protocol: various changes Daniele Gobbetti 2024-04-05 14:54:25 +0200
  • 0b858c2919 Garmin protocol: change naming and logic of several FIT classes Daniele Gobbetti 2024-04-02 15:10:28 +0200
  • b89079b20f Garmin protocol: create helper class GarminByteBufferReader Daniele Gobbetti 2024-04-02 14:36:35 +0200
  • 48a65f30f5 Garmin protocol: create custom GBDeviceEvent for weather request Daniele Gobbetti 2024-03-27 11:29:01 +0100
  • 5317d29d40 Garmin protocol: use message enum instead of id in GFDI Messages Daniele Gobbetti 2024-03-27 09:15:28 +0100
  • d8941204b8 Garmin protocol: refactoring and fixes of BaseTypes Daniele Gobbetti 2024-03-26 07:07:27 +0100
  • 06a70c4cff Garmin protocol: create specific field definition for day of week Daniele Gobbetti 2024-03-24 17:17:53 +0100
  • 149e388265 Garmin protocol: move field encode/decode interface to the FieldDefinition Daniele Gobbetti 2024-03-24 16:32:51 +0100
  • a12a638f61 Garmin protocol: fix invalid signed int base type value Daniele Gobbetti 2024-03-24 16:21:13 +0100
  • a146d55798 Garmin protocol: add initial support for FIT messages Daniele Gobbetti 2024-03-23 15:32:57 +0100
  • 0539324803 Garmin protocol: fixes Daniele Gobbetti 2024-03-23 12:05:04 +0100
  • 6b09ae7ff1 Garmin protocol: initial refactoring and basic functionalities Daniele Gobbetti 2024-03-11 19:11:09 +0100
  • bcd35b02da [Huawei] Add HR and SpO support for two watches Martin.JM 2024-04-29 10:58:24 +0200
  • 590b64a945 Garmin: Improve fit parsing José Rebelo 2024-04-28 23:54:21 +0100
  • b7d2808392 Added debug end call to the API Gonk 2024-04-28 23:19:24 +0200
  • 9bef90a151 HPlus: Migrate global preferences to device-specific José Rebelo 2024-04-28 19:02:20 +0100
  • 06eecb6330 Sony WH-XB910N: Enable AudioUpsampling (DSEE) Treeager 2024-04-28 13:26:09 +0300
  • 4d0d9e298e huawei: feature: File upload and watchface management (#3671) Co-authored-by: Vitaliy Tomin <highwaystar.ru@gmail.com> Co-committed-by: Vitaliy Tomin <highwaystar.ru@gmail.com> Vitaliy Tomin 2024-04-27 21:37:15 +0000
  • 0015b539c1 fixup! huawei: Many fixes after pull review Vitaliy Tomin 2024-04-28 01:10:53 +0800
  • d3dd7a4b98 Initial support for Sony WH-XB910N Treeager 2024-04-27 19:14:04 +0300
  • aad03ddf0e bangle.js: normalized activity intensity aGoodUsername 2024-04-20 17:54:44 +0200
  • ca026239e8 huawei: Many fixes after pull review Vitaliy Tomin 2024-04-25 13:19:25 +0800
  • cb82d0c245 huawei: Remove unnecessary RuntimeException throws Vitaliy Tomin 2024-04-22 11:38:11 +0800
  • 57f5658739 huawei: Watchface: Allow watchfaces without preview Vitaliy Tomin 2024-04-16 18:04:06 +0800
  • 378ca31bc0 Huawei: fileupload: Move watchface parsing to HuaweiFwHelper Vitaliy Tomin 2024-04-10 16:48:13 +0800
  • c64aeacded fixup! huawei: Implement watchface management Vitaliy Tomin 2024-04-10 15:48:16 +0800
  • 88651b98fc huawei: set fileUpload requests addToResponse=false Vitaliy Tomin 2024-04-08 22:58:07 +0800
  • c206b8f06f huawei: Implement watchface management Vitaliy Tomin 2024-04-07 21:48:44 +0800
  • ef3654b7e3 huawei: packets and requests to for watchlist Vitaliy Tomin 2024-04-07 00:58:30 +0800
  • ad4e373131 huawei: Add watchface uploading progress Vitaliy Tomin 2024-04-06 00:48:58 +0800
  • c1f286e823 huawei: set watchface as current on upload complete Vitaliy Tomin 2024-04-05 00:21:13 +0800
  • 44a3f2a456 huawei: Implement watchface managing 27 05 Vitaliy Tomin 2024-04-04 21:47:46 +0800
  • f027d95a33 huawei: fileupload: Refactoring to use file in UploadManager Vitaliy Tomin 2024-04-03 17:35:22 +0800
  • 34e9b5ceb5 huawei: Implemented parser for WatchfaceDeviceParams Vitaliy Tomin 2024-04-03 16:53:16 +0800
  • 3a8fbbe4d3 huawei: fileuplaod: FileUploadParams refactoring Vitaliy Tomin 2024-04-03 12:20:24 +0800
  • 8fd8f2324d huawei: fileupload: Use unitSize for file serialization Vitaliy Tomin 2024-04-02 21:57:44 +0800
  • cd6bc10239 huawei: watchface: GetWatchfaceParams (27 01) Vitaliy Tomin 2024-04-02 17:32:54 +0800
  • 71389c3fce huawei: fileupload: Fix for magicwatch 2 Vitaliy Tomin 2024-04-02 11:31:46 +0800
  • b543e4717e huawei; fileupload: Parse FileUploadConsultAck.Response Vitaliy Tomin 2024-04-01 22:57:54 +0800
  • 68e81a4887 huawei: file upload: SendFileUploadComplete 28 07 Vitaliy Tomin 2024-04-01 16:35:09 +0800
  • 2d915e7346 Huawei: file upload: Refactoring Watchface -> Fileupload Vitaliy Tomin 2024-04-01 15:14:31 +0800
  • c36aa14463 Huawei: file upload: implement file upload packet Vitaliy Tomin 2024-04-01 14:25:00 +0800
  • 0229a24dc6 Huawei: watchface upload: fix parse WatchfaceNextChunkParams Vitaliy Tomin 2024-03-31 23:09:02 +0800
  • 00af1c6895 Huawei: watchface upload - more request up to chunked upload Vitaliy Tomin 2024-03-31 20:38:42 +0800
  • 8e71487092 Huawei: watchface upload - SendWatchfaceInfo Vitaliy Tomin 2024-03-31 18:52:31 +0800
  • 054e8e18ee huawei: Initial HuaweiInstallHandler Vitaliy Tomin 2024-03-17 22:49:49 +0800
  • c1e0b1fcd5 [Huawei] Enable sleep detection Damien 'Psolyca' Gaignon 2024-04-16 23:33:46 +0200
  • 0b075409f1
    [Huawei] Enable sleep detection Damien 'Psolyca' Gaignon 2024-04-16 23:33:46 +0200
  • 621bd32086 Garmin: add coordinator for Instinct 2 Solar Tactical Daniele Gobbetti 2024-04-26 08:22:39 +0200
  • 408f4b75dd Serbian transliterator: Map Đ and đ José Rebelo 2024-04-25 18:09:25 +0100
  • 31408394b4 Serbian transliterator: Map Č and č José Rebelo 2024-04-25 18:08:55 +0100
  • 61af26d7ce Add Serbian transliterator José Rebelo 2024-04-25 17:50:57 +0100
  • 81ea814681 Garmin: Send location to watch José Rebelo 2024-04-25 17:11:49 +0100
  • 2605dff105 Garmin: calendar integration improvements Daniele Gobbetti 2024-04-25 14:59:08 +0200
  • 39aea72ef7 Garmin: fixup use developer device setting for keeping data on device Daniele Gobbetti 2024-04-25 14:37:26 +0200
  • 60c3834e0b Garmin: Initial support of Instinct 2 Solar a0z 2024-04-24 21:25:27 +0200
  • 6e0d7edfa7 Garmin: fix notification crashes and handle SMS correctly Daniele Gobbetti 2024-04-25 11:18:51 +0200
  • 025f15e0fa Garmin: Auto-detect canned messages support José Rebelo 2024-04-24 19:49:33 +0100
  • db378faf47 Garmin: Fix reply to sms José Rebelo 2024-04-23 23:49:25 +0100
  • 7bf73c6b41 Garmin: Add setting to disable notifications José Rebelo 2024-04-23 23:40:34 +0100